Datasheet Extract
| Purified Rabbit anti-Mouse IgG [H&L] - HRP | |
| Concentration | 2.0 mg/ml (by UV absorbance at 280nm) |
| Immunogen | Mouse IgG whole molecule |
| Format | State: Lyophilized Ig fraction Purification: This product was prepared from monospecific antiserum by immunoaffinity chromatography using Mouse IgG coupled to agarose beads. Purity: and BufferSystem: 0.02M Potassium Phosphate, 0.15M Sodium Chloride, pH 7.2, containing 0.01% (w/v) Gentamicin Sulfate as preservative and 10 mg/ml BSA (IgG and Protease free) as stabilizer Label: Horseradish Peroxidase (HRP) Reconstitution: Restore with 1.0 ml of deionized water (or equivalent). |
| Applications | Suitable for immunoblotting (western or dot blot), ELISA, immunoperoxidase electron microscopy and immunohistochemistry as well as other peroxidase-antibody based enzymatic assays requiring lot-to-lot consistency.
Recommended dilutions ELISA: 1:540,000. WESTERN BLOT: 1:2,000 - 1:10,000. IMMUNOHISTOCHEMISTRY: 1:1,000 - 1:5,000. |
| Specificity | Assay by immunoelectrophoresis resulted in a single precipitin arc against anti-Peroxidase, anti-Rabbit Serum, Mouse IgG and Mouse Serum. |
| Storage | Store vial at 2-8° C prior to restoration. Restore with deionized water (or equivalent); centrifuge product if not completely clear after standing at room temperature. This product is stable for several weeks at 2-8° C as an undiluted liquid.
For extended storage mix product with glycerol to 50% and then aliquot contents and freeze at -20° C or below. Avoid cycles of freezing and thawing. Dilute only prior to immediate use. Shelf life: one year from despatch. |
